Western Hills Elementary School (Closed 2004)

Western Hills Elementary School serves 195 students in grades Kindergarten-6. 
The student:teacher ratio of 16:1 was higher than the Oklahoma state level of 15:1.
Minority enrollment was 54% of the student body (majority Black), which was equal to the Oklahoma state average of 54% (majority Hispanic and American Indian).
